What is Renewable Energy?

Renewable energy is the energy generated from natural resources that get renewed in a human dimension of time. These resources do not harm nature in any way. Hence they are said to be environmental friendly sustainability-wise, as they emit close to no greenhouse gases, known to be a leading cause of global warming. They do not get depleted over time but are inspired by natural cycles, unlike fossil fuels such as coal, oil, and natural gas.

Types of renewables include:

Solar energy: collect the sun’s rays via solar panels and thermal systems.
Wind energy: is generated from wind turbines converting wane into electricity.
Hydroelectric: the energy resulting from such moving or dropping water, usually captured through dams or water turbines.
Geothermal energy: the heat existing under the earth’s surface used for heating and producing electricity.
Biomass energy: Energy from organic materials such as wood, agricultural residues and waste products from human activities.

Environmental Protection

Having an enviable capability to mitigate degradation of the environment is a further formidable claim that favors Renewable Energy as a concrete choice. Most global carbon emissions that drive climate change come from fossil fuels, principally coal, oil, and natural gas. In comparison, renewables produce electricity with little to no greenhouse gas emissions, drastically reducing the carbon footprint. They also minimize habitat destruction, water pollution, and air contamination, thereby enhancing biodiversity. Renewable Energy also reduces emissions that would otherwise have caused consequences of climate change, such as rising sea levels and extreme weather, thus supporting global objectives like the Paris Agreement.

Economic Growth and Job Creation

The Renewable Energy sector is one of the fastest-growing industries globally, providing jobs in manufacturing, installation, and maintenance. In 2020, there were about 12 million jobs in renewables, according to IRENA. Energy independence is another space that is not only about job creation. The reason for this is that, by reducing the dependence on fossil fuel imports, they enhance energy security and protect economies from price volatility. Infrastructure costs can be considered highly capital-intensive initially, but renewables like solar, wind, and hydropower yield long-term cost savings that could lead to lower energy prices for consumers and businesses driving further growth of the economic activities.

Energy access and democratic inclusion

Access to affordable energy should enable better education opportunities for individuals, along with empowerment. Renewable energy is a means of alleviating energy poverty for connecting people in off-grid communities.

Energy Access in Developing Regions: 770 million people are still without electric access, most living in rural and off-grid developing locations. Renewable energy systems such as solar panels and microgrids are cost-efficient as well as scalable potential solutions for rural electrification of communities in developing countries with greater access to education, health care, and economic opportunity.

Equity and Empowerment: Renewable energy is a way out for such communities and especially women and voided sections of society from energy entrepreneurship to local ownership of renewable energy systems. These are then translated into community resilience and economic freedoms and an improved quality of life for vulnerable groups.

Health Benefits: Other living energy sources, such as coal and kerosene, go hand in hand with the pollution of the air and, thus, health effects such as breathing severe diseases and cancer. Clean energy uses bring about the elimination of health-related risks and are, therefore, likely to improve public health, especially in low-income and rural communities.

The Benefits of Renewable Energy—and the Challenges Ahead

These benefits are clear while challenges to the mass adoption of renewable energy are numerous: initial outlay: The renewable energy technologies have lowered the associated costs; but these barriers initially build infrastructure that still becomes a major barrier for many countries, especially developing ones…. green financing and policy support would deliver the rest.

Intermittency and Storage: Intermittency between energy sources: solar and wind are sources of renewable energy that do not constantly generate electrical energy at peak times. Therefore, investments in energy storage technologies (e.g., batteries) and grid modernization become crucial to ensuring stable and reliable energy supply.

Policy and Regulatory Support: Government policies, subsidies, and incentives are critical in motivating the migration to renewable energy. In many places, fossil fuel still carries major subsidies that preclude renewables from ever competing on a totally equal basis with fossil fuels. Policy changes become part of the necessary steps toward a green energy development environment.
